ENHA Pass Bill To Establish The Enugu State Geographic Information System Service

The Enugu State House of Assembly on Tuesday passed a bill for a Law to establish the Enugu State Geographic Information System Service and for connected purposes (HB.2), 2024. Iloabuchi Aniagu, Minority leader and member representing Nkanu West constituency in his presentation said the bill seeks to computerize information on lands in the state, put an end to anomalies in the Ministry of lands and the negative narratives of sale and resale of lands without...

Re-Run Election: Enugu South 1 State Constituency And 2 Others Suspended

The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) has suspended the re-run election in Enugu South 1 State Constituency and two other states. In a press release signed by the National Commissioner & Chairman, of the Information and Voter Education Committee, Sam Olumekun, the suspension of the re-run elections in specific constituencies is due to disruptions, irregularities and abduction of election officials experienced in those polling units. Rerun Elections: Enugu Govt. Announces No Vehicular Movement In 3 LGAs

The Enugu State Government has announced no vehicular movement on the roads in three Local Government areas involved in the rerun election from 12 midnight to 6 pm on Saturday, February 3, 2024; the LGAs are Enugu South, Udenu and Igbo-Eze North Local Government Area.
